Solar Powered Exhaust Fan?

Most of the info I've seen is that the solar powered ones just don't have enough horsepower to really move the air. You'll see ratings like 10 watts, and that's on a cloudless day with the sun shining. That's less power than the dome light in your car. It's just not going to make much of a difference.

It's probably better than nothing, but I would go with a wired one. The actual electricity used is very little and they usually have a thermostat control so they're only be used when needed or you could put a switch on it.

They use around 100 watts, depending on the model.

So 100 watts x 10 hours a day is 1 kwh
1 kwh x $.10 (average utility rate per KwH) x 30 days =
$3 a month for the summer months

Hi everyone. Thanks in advance for helping a newbie! I'm trying to get a fan hooked up in my greenhouse. 
I got a 12V radiator fan, specs say it has a 6.6amp draw. I have a 150W/20A solar panel installed.
Summary of trials:
Panel -> charge controller -> battery -> thermostat -> fan = works but drains battery
Panel -> voltage regulator -> fan = fan clicks, doesn't start
Panel -> thermostat -> fan = fan clicks, doesn't start

Details:
I tried hooking the panel up to a voltage regulator to keep voltage around 14V but when hooked up the fan just clicks like it's trying to start, but won't. I turned up the amperage to max and the voltage above 16V on the regulator and same thing. So I hooked up a charge controller and old car battery to control the fan, and that works great but it drains my battery in half a day, so not the best option. 
The fan is wired through a thermostat so it only runs over 85 deg to try to save the battery, but it still needs to run for 7+hrs/day and runs the battery to 9V before the end of the day.
Curious if anyone knows why the fan might be jumping/clicking but not starting when going directly to the panel through the thermostat, with or without the voltage regulator. If I go directly to the panel the fan works but doesn't seem as strong as going through the battery.
